Romans made promises to Janus

Through time, Romans made promises to Janus for the new year. They made sacrifices Janus and exchanged gifts on New Year's Day. They also made a resolution which was usually the promise of good conduct in the coming year.

According to Roman myth, Janus had two faces one that looked forward at the future and one looking at the past year in reverse. Janus was the protector of bridges, doors, and thresholds. His two faces enabled him to see into the future , and also backwards at the same time.

Ancient Egyptians

Celebration of festivals in Ancient Egypt It was more than just an attempt to increase their influence and wealth as well as elevating people to a more spiritual level. These festivals also highlighted the cycle of life.

Egyptians calculated the calendar of the year according to the solar calendar that consisted of an annual calendar of 365 days, and three seasons. Their civil calendar was split into 12 months of the equivalent of thirty consecutive days. A month is named after the biggest festival which was held during that month. For these events, the government provided food and beverages to the public. Priests sang hymns and offered food to the gods, and performed ceremonies to ensure the gods' goodwill.

German

Traditionally, the German New Year is traditionally celebrated on the 31st of December. This is often referred to as Silvester. The Silvester name originates from the fourth century pope Sylvester I. His feast day is celebrated on this date.

During Silvester, Germans make preparations to welcome the new year. They eat, drink as well as give gifts of luck. They also carry various good luck charms.
